Description

This document has 2 versions of an exit slip assessing the lines and spaces of the treble clef staff. The first page is intended for intermediate students. They first practice drawing a treble clef and then label line and space notes with their correct letter name. The second page is intended for primary students. Instead of letter names, the students first write L or S to determine if a note is a on a line or space. Then, they write the number of each line or space under each note. Both exit slips are reduced to fit 2 on one page to save paper.
